GB/T 223.78-2000
AbolishedMethods for chemical analysis of iron,steel and alloy--Curcumin spectrophotometric method for the determination of boron content
钢铁及合金化学分析方法 姜黄素直接光度法测定硼含量
Application Summary AI generated
This standard specifies a curcumin spectrophotometric method for determining boron content in iron, steel, and alloys. It is applied in metallurgical laboratories and quality control settings for chemical analysis of ferrous materials, particularly where precise boron quantification is required for product specification or process monitoring. The method is relevant for manufacturers, testing facilities, and procurement professionals verifying boron levels in steel and alloy products.
